Skip to content

Commit

Permalink
Refactor.
Browse files Browse the repository at this point in the history
  • Loading branch information
hoanganhngo610 committed Oct 31, 2023
1 parent ca7e250 commit d45f8a0
Showing 1 changed file with 4 additions and 4 deletions.
8 changes: 4 additions & 4 deletions river/anomaly/sad.py
Original file line number Diff line number Diff line change
Expand Up @@ -58,14 +58,14 @@ class StandardAbsoluteDeviation(anomaly.base.AnomalyDetector):
"""

def __init__(self, sub_stat: str = "mean"):
if sub_stat == "mean":
def __init__(self, subtracted_statistic: str = "mean"):
if subtracted_statistic == "mean":
self.subtracted_statistic = stats.Mean()
elif sub_stat == "median":
elif subtracted_statistic == "median":
self.subtracted_statistic = stats.Quantile(q=0.5)
else:
raise ValueError(
f"Unknown subtracted statistic {sub_stat}, expected one of median, mean."
f"Unknown subtracted statistic {subtracted_statistic}, expected one of median, mean."
)

self.variance = stats.Var()
Expand Down

0 comments on commit d45f8a0

Please sign in to comment.